- Income Tracking: A solid template should have a dedicated section for logging all sources of income. This isn't just your salary; it includes any side hustle earnings, investment income, or even that cash you got for your birthday. The more detailed you are, the better you'll understand your overall financial picture.
- Expense Tracking: This is where you'll categorize and record your spending. Look for a template that allows you to break down expenses into categories like housing, transportation, food, entertainment, and utilities. The ability to further sub-categorize (e.g., groceries vs. dining out) is a huge plus.
- Budgeting Tools: A great template will help you set and track your budget. This might involve setting spending limits for each category and then monitoring your actual spending against those limits. Visual cues, like color-coded alerts for overspending, can be super helpful.
- Reporting and Visualization: This is where Excel's power really shines. The template should automatically generate reports and charts that show your income, expenses, and budget performance over time. Being able to see trends and patterns in your spending is essential for making informed financial decisions. Think about graphs showing your net worth growth or pie charts illustrating where your money is going each month.
- Customization Options: Everyone's financial situation is different, so the template should be flexible enough to adapt to your specific needs. Look for templates that allow you to add or remove categories, customize formulas, and adjust the layout to your liking. The more you can personalize it, the more likely you are to stick with it.
- Debt Management: If you're working on paying down debt, the template should include a section for tracking your debt balances, interest rates, and payment schedules. Some templates even offer tools for calculating the impact of different repayment strategies.
- Define Your Needs: Before you start browsing, take some time to think about your specific financial goals and challenges. Are you trying to pay off debt? Save for a big purchase? Or just get a better handle on your day-to-day spending? Knowing what you want to achieve will help you choose a template that's tailored to your needs. For example, if debt management is a priority, look for a template with robust debt tracking features.
- Search Online: The internet is your friend! Start with a simple Google search for “iFinance tracker template Excel.” You’ll find a ton of free and premium options from various sources. Check out reputable websites that offer Excel templates, such as Microsoft's template gallery, Vertex42, and Spreadsheet123.
- Explore Different Options: Don't settle for the first template you find. Take some time to explore different options and compare their features. Look at screenshots or preview the templates to get a sense of their layout and functionality. Pay attention to the categories they offer, the types of reports they generate, and the level of customization they allow.
- Read Reviews: If you're considering a premium template, check out reviews from other users. This can give you valuable insights into the template's strengths and weaknesses. Look for feedback on its ease of use, accuracy, and customer support.
- Try Free Templates First: Before you invest in a premium template, try out some free options. This will give you a chance to experiment with different layouts and features and see what works best for you. Many websites offer free versions of their premium templates, so you can get a feel for their functionality before you commit.
- Consider Customization: Choose a template that you can easily customize to fit your specific needs. Look for templates that allow you to add or remove categories, adjust formulas, and change the layout. The more you can personalize the template, the more likely you are to stick with it.
- Test It Out: Once you've chosen a template, take it for a test drive. Enter some sample data and see how it works. Does it generate the reports you need? Is it easy to use? Are there any features that you find confusing or frustrating? If so, don't be afraid to try a different template.
- Familiarize Yourself with the Template: Before you start entering data, take some time to explore the template and understand its layout. Identify the different sections for income, expenses, budgeting, and reporting. Read any instructions or help text that's included with the template.
- Customize the Categories: Most templates come with pre-defined categories for income and expenses, but you may need to customize them to fit your specific needs. Why Use an iFinance Tracker Template in Excel?
First off, why Excel? Well, it's accessible, customizable, and powerful. Most of us already have it installed on our computers, and it offers a flexible platform to tailor your financial tracking to your specific needs. An iFinance tracker template provides a structured framework, so you don't have to start from scratch. It typically includes sections for income, expenses, budgeting, and reporting. This means you can easily monitor where your money is coming from and where it's going. One of the biggest advantages is the ability to visualize your financial data through charts and graphs. Seeing your spending habits laid out visually can be a real eye-opener and a great motivator for making positive changes. Plus, with Excel, you have the option to automate calculations and create custom formulas. This saves you time and reduces the risk of errors. Whether you're saving for a down payment on a house, paying off debt, or just trying to get a better handle on your day-to-day spending, an iFinance tracker template in Excel can be an invaluable tool. It puts you in the driver's seat, giving you the insights you need to make informed financial decisions. The best part? There are tons of free and premium templates available online, so you can find one that suits your unique circumstances and preferences.
